You will help manage the maintenance and caretaking needs of Schools in Plymouth and have the flexibility to assist other schools and caretakers in the West Devon area. be hands on with maintenance issues You will be the first point of contact for all maintenance issues and will need to have competency in DIY and maintenance. work with a team Reporting to an Estates Lead you will be part of a small, passionate Estates team who work to create great learning environments in our 21 primary and infant schools. be responsible for keeping our schools safe and compliant You will support a large Primary School in Plymouth. You will be a solution focussed, values-driven individual who is able to communicate well with contractors and staff. You will have a 'hands on' approach to maintenance tasks and understand the level of statutory compliance required.
Base: Plymouth (based at St Matthew's CofE Primary and Nursery School, Plymouth) Permanent,35 hours, 5 days a week, 42 weeks a year. Pay scale: St Christopher's SC3 6-9, starting salary £22,867 (£25,989 FTE) Pay award pending,
- A competitive salary with good terms and conditions
- Annual Pay increments.
- local government pension scheme, with employer contribution of 22.9%
- Cycle to work scheme
- Tax free childcare
- Free on-site car parking
- Employee Assistance Programme
- Health and Safety training.
- Estates and Compliance training to help you develop in your role
